What are Whey Protein Powder?
Whey protein powder is a nutritional supplement manufactured from whey, the liquid byproduct generated during cheese production. The whey undergoes filtration, purification, and drying processes to produce a powdered ingredient rich in essential amino acids, including branched-chain amino acids that support muscle recovery, growth, and overall physical wellness. Whey protein powder is available in several forms, such as concentrate, isolate, and hydrolysate, each differing in protein concentration, processing method, and absorption rate. Commonly used by athletes, fitness enthusiasts, and health-conscious consumers, whey protein powder is valued for its high nutritional content, easy digestibility, and convenience in supporting balanced dietary intake.
Market Trend and Drivers of Whey Protein Powder:
The whey protein powder market is witnessing strong growth driven by rising health awareness, increasing participation in fitness and sports activities, and growing demand for convenient nutritional supplements. Expanding gym culture and greater interest in sports nutrition are encouraging higher consumption, especially among younger consumers. At the same time, the aging population is contributing to demand as protein supplementation becomes increasingly important for maintaining muscle strength and overall wellness. Continuous product innovation, including flavored variants, ready-to-drink formulations, and clean-label products, is improving consumer appeal and product accessibility. The rapid growth of e-commerce platforms and direct-to-consumer sales channels is further supporting market penetration. Additionally, the increasing popularity of high-protein diets and functional food products is expanding whey protein applications beyond fitness nutrition into mainstream daily consumption, supporting long-term growth of the global whey protein powder industry.
